A calm first-timer plan for Paris: iconic sights, neighborhood pacing, museum timing, and practical route choices.

Begin with Île de la Cité: Notre-Dame, Sainte-Chapelle, the Seine edges, and a short Latin Quarter crossing. This gives a first-time Paris day shape before you decide whether the Louvre, Eiffel Tower views, or Montmartre should be the next anchor.
The Louvre rewards focus. Choose a short route, then use the Tuileries or Seine as a reset. Families usually do better with one major museum block and one outdoor walk rather than two heavy interiors.
Montmartre, a Seine view, or a simple neighborhood dinner often beats another timed attraction. Paris is easier when the day has pauses built in.
